> In a normal Debian Edu installation the user is prompted to choose one out of 
> four profiles, which define how the machine will be used, that is, install a 
> certain set of packages and apply configurations. For those four profiles 
> certain normal d-i steps (like for example task+package selection) are 
> skipped.
>
> Using expert installation you can choose out of seven profiles, including one 
> which has task and package selection :)
>
> Some of these profile can mixed, some cant. And their is an eighth 
> profile, "Debian Edu laptop", which is added dynamically, if laptop-detect 
> succeeds.
